Lesley James Anderson was born in 1913 in Sharp County, Arkansas, United States, the child of George Washington Anderson And Viola Russell. In 1920, Lesley James Anderson was recorded in the census in Big Creek, Sharp, Arkansas, United States. In 1930, Lesley James Anderson was recorded in the census in Jesup, Lawrence, Arkansas, United States. Lesley James Anderson married Eva Milligan. Lesley James Anderson passed away in 2004 in Sharp County, Arkansas, United States.
